Description
Cast in three movements, David Gillingham's Alto Saxophone Sonata is a tour-de-force that showcases the versatility of the instrument of both the saxophone and piano. It was premiered at the World Saxophone Congress in Japan in 1988 by John Nichol, Professor of Saxophone at Central Michigan University, with David Gillingham at the piano.
Level: Difficult. Duration: 20:00
Table of Contents:
- 1. Slowly, with expression
- 2. Chaconne
- 3. Presto
